The distribution of energy resources has a profound impact on regional development and socio-economic disparities in India. Regions with abundant energy resources often experience faster economic growth, industrialization, and infrastructure development, while those with limited resources may face slower development and greater socio-economic challenges. Addressing these disparities requires targeted policies, investments in infrastructure, and support for renewable energy to promote balanced regional development and reduce socio-economic inequalities.
